Job Summary
The Digital Media Officer role provides support to Crimestoppers and Crimestoppers’ youth service Fearless, in creating impactful content and campaigns that empower people to speak up about crime.
You will be responsible for filming, creating, and scheduling organic and paid social media content, and as the face of Fearless’ social media platforms, feature in the content yourself. You will play a key role in shaping and driving forward Fearless’ communications strategy to ensure Fearless’ social media platforms remain relevant, engaging and supportive of Crimestoppers overall aims.
You will contribute to the development of Crimestoppers and Fearless national and regional campaign ideas, content and messaging and manage the execution and reporting of multi-channel communication activities. You will use data from campaigns, as well as insights from focus groups, to inform future projects.
Responsibilities
· Delivering accurate, relevant and quality-assured information content for the relevant target audience in a variety of formats.
· Planning, recording and editing of video, social and audio content – also featuring in video content, predominantly for Fearless’ social media channels.
· Supporting the Crimestoppers and Fearless teams to deliver national and regional campaign activities, through organic and paid advertising, across a range of platforms, from ideation and creation through to evaluation.
· Report on campaigns, using insights to inform new and innovative campaign ideas by keeping up to date with developments across digital media and new platforms.
· Providing advice and support to colleagues around use and expected outcomes of different social media platforms, keeping up to date with both youth trends and the latest developments across digital media and new platforms.
· Using our Content Management System (CMS) to manage organisational contacts and marketing activities they are involved in.
· Updating the Fearless.org website (when required) and supporting with monitoring and reporting using Google Analytics 4 (training and support provided).
· Youth Panel engagement – attending online meetings, facilitating the sharing of information and ideas to co-create Fearless content and campaigns.
· Monitoring and ultimately submitting expense reports from paid ad campaigns.
· Contribute to our communications and content strategy.
· Provide quality control support, e.g. proofreading, editing and digital asset development.
· Be a part of a Marcomms on-call rota providing out-of-hours support for 1 week every 8 weeks, as well as overseeing Fearless social media channels out of hours every two weeks.
· Support internal communications activity and curate content for the organisation’s intranet.
